The National Center for Disease Control in Libya (NCDC) reported on Thursday that 134 people tested positive for COVID-19, marking 10 percent of the infection rate. The NCDC said that 4 others died of the virus, while 766 have recovered during the same reporting period.
119 people are in “critical” condition, said the NCDC.
The total recorded COVID-19 cases in Libya have reached more than 500,000 since the start of the pandemic, while over 486,000 of which have recovered, according to the NCDC.
The virus has claimed the lives of 6,365 people in total. Over two million people received at least one dose of the COVID-19 vaccine, while over one million were fully vaccinated with two doses.
